Kuroda Nagamasa (December 3, 1568 – August 29, 1623) was a daimyo during the late Azuchi-Momoyama and Early Edo Period. He was the son of Toyotomi Hideyoshi\'s chief strategist and adviser Kuroda Kanbei. This period correct set of Samurai armor- Nanban dou gusoku- is made to a roughly 4:1 scale and stands 17\" high. Pieces include- Dou or dō- Chest armor made up of iron and or leather plates Kusazuri hanging from the front and back of the dō to protect the lower body and upper leg. Sode- shoulder protection Kote, armored glove like sleeves which extended to the shoulder or han kote (kote gauntlets). Kabuto, a helmet with a neck guard called a Shikoro made from several layers of curved iron or leather strips was suspended from the bottom edge of the kabuto. Mengu- Facial Armor Haidate- Thigh Guards Suneate- Shin Guards
